Look, everyone knew Chicharito was a huge part of the season. But lest we forget, while Chicharito was getting up to speed and Rooney was pouting about his contract, Berba was quietly carrying the team.

Personally, I think Fergie got it all wrong only letting Berbatov start 5 of the last 20 matches.

He is the manager and you have to respect his decisions, but think what an uproar there would be if Kevin Durant wasn't even allowed to suit up in the NBA playoffs? I mean, Ferguson will do it his own way and he has a warehouse full trophies to prove it, but occasionally you get one wrong and this was a huge error in my mind.

Berbatov not even on the bench for the Final? Michael Owen instead? The man scored 20 goals in the toughest league in the world. There is something more to this than football, because it has to be one of the stupidest decisions by Ferguson in a long time.
